The best time to try bungee jumping in Bir Billing is between March and June and again from September to November, when the weather is clear and pleasant. Comfortable clothing and secure shoes are recommended, and it’s important to follow all instructions given by the instructors. Avoid heavy meals or alcohol before the activity to ensure a smooth experience.

Most operators allow participants weighing between 40 kg to 110–120 kg. It’s always best to confirm with the activity provider before booking.
